Navigating Your Rights in a Contested Divorce: South African Law

Embarking on a judicial separation can be an emotionally stressful experience. In South Africa, the legal system governing divorce cases is structured to ensure fairness and protect the interests of all parties involved, particularly in contested divorces where spouses diverge on key matters. It's crucial for individuals navigating this intricate process to understand their legal standing and the available solutions.

  • A contested divorce typically involves arguments regarding issues such as child custody, spousal support, division of property, and more. In these situations, the court plays a key role in resolving these differences based on applicable laws and proof.
  • South African law stresses the welfare of children when making decisions related to custody and visitation. Judges consider a range of factors, including the child's age, emotional needs, and the parents' ability to provide a stable and nurturing home.
  • It is highly advised that individuals involved in a contested divorce consult an attorney. An experienced family lawyer can guide you through the legal process, protect your rights, and argue your position effectively in court.

Understanding your rights within the South African legal structure is paramount when navigating a contested divorce. By pursuing proper legal counsel, you can enhance your chances of achieving a fair and equitable outcome that satisfies your needs and those of your family.

Choosing the Suitable Divorce Lawyer for Your Case

Navigating a divorce can be incredibly stressful and overwhelming. It's crucial to have an experienced and knowledgeable legal advocate by your side to guide you through the complex process and protect your rights. When choosing a divorce attorney, consider these factors:

* **Experience:** Choose an attorney with a proven track record of successfully handling divorce cases, especially those similar to yours.

* **Specialization:** Some attorneys specialize in specific areas of family law, such as high-net-worth divorces or child custody disputes. If your case involves complex issues, it's beneficial to find an attorney with relevant expertise.

* **Communication Style:** Effective communication is key. Choose an attorney who is responsive, reachable, and clearly explains legal terms in a way you understand.

* **Personality Fit:** You'll be working closely with your attorney, so it's important to feel confident with their personality and approach. Schedule consultations with several attorneys to find someone who is a good fit for you.
